The COVID-19 pandemic has changed how property professionals are approaching budget season for … WebDec 15, 2024 · You can expect an electrical panel to last 50 years or more, depending on where it is installed. An exterior panel exposed to both sun and rain can corrode through as early as 20 years if there is water leakage into the panel that allows standing water inside.
